WOMEN'S SOCCER WINTER COLLEGE I.D. CAMP Jacksonville State University would like to invite you, as a potential student athlete, to attend our 2018 Winter I.D. Camp. The camp is designed to give you an opportunity to experience a day in the life of a JSU soccer player. On the schedule is a training session with Coach Macdonald, small-sided and competitive 11v11 games, a college recruiting discussion, as well as an opportunity to see our beautiful campus.

Saturday, January 20, 2018 $75 per player - open to girls grades 9-12
